Sleep

What to get out of Vue.js in 2024

.Just like the rest of the front end advancement planet, the Vue planet moves fast. In this write-up, I 'd like to have a look at the present state of Vue and share my predictions on where traits may be moved in 2024.Vue 2 End of Lifestyle.As the Vue.js community remains to evolve, 2024 smudges a significant shift along with the end of life for Vue 2. This shift signifies a technique in the direction of advanced versions, highlighting the necessity for creators to upgrade their skills and also requests.With this turning point, anticipate the make-up API, Pinia, composables, and also TypeScript to become utilized heavily within Vue apps this year. You can acquire your partner to date on these contemporary innovations along with our comprehensive public library of video courses.Vue Water Vapor Method.Among the most exciting growths in the Vue environment is actually the introduction of 'Water vapor Setting.' Evan to begin with announced Vapor style at the end of 2022 within this blog. While expectations of a 2023 release undoubtedly may not be feasible currently, the expectation for a launch in 2024 looks great.For those unfamiliar with Water vapor style, this innovation strives to get rid of the virtual DOM for the sake of efficiency gains while preserving the current text arrangement phrase structure with the composition API. The function will certainly be actually opt-in at the element or app amount. For a deeper study Water vapor Method's capabilities and also effects, browse through this in-depth article.Vue Certificate.In 2023, Vue University, in partnership with the Vue core group, introduced the official Vue.js accreditation plan. This year 2000 devs and firms internationally have actually actually acquired the cert. 157 creators have passed the exam and are actually formally licensed. A lot more are enrolled to take the exam, while others are actually analyzing as much as catch a second try.In 2024, our team expect the course to remain to develop in popularity as the assessment delivers a depended on method for creators to verify their capabilities to potential companies while companies may enhance the working with procedure as well as be a lot more confident in their new hires.If you may not be one of the 157 yet approved and are on the project quest, you need to truly take into consideration taking the test as a technique to finesse the competitors.Functionality Improvements.A major concentration for front-end structures has actually traditionally performed efficiency. 2024 will certainly be absolutely no various.Evan just recently revealed growth on a slot of rollup for Rust referred to as Rolldown. It focuses on efficiency with best-effort being compatible along with Rollup as well as is actually slated to quicken the presently very rapid Vue develop resource of selection: Vite.Adhering to the fad of enhancements like those seen within this pull demand, Vue.js is actually likewise counted on to carry on accelerating in regards to rate and performance in the core library. One such attribute is lazy hydration cooked in as an option to defineAsyncComponent.New as well as Solidified Specs.Vue.js has a range of brand-new and also existing experimental functions that are actually probably to land as stable enhancements to the platform in 2024. None of the adhering to are actually a sure thing, but my bet is you'll observe at least a majority of them due to the side of the year:.v-model on and also.: Enhancements like this pull request are actually producing it much easier to tie information and update user interface.A stable defineModel: The intro of a dependable defineModel, as reviewed within this blog post provides some wonderful grammatical sugar to resolve a slightly lengthy common usage situation. Aim to see this loose the speculative tag in 2024.A stable Thriller Part: this component has used the experimental tag for rather some time right now. Extensive use within the popular Nuxt 3 meta-framework ought to ensure extremely little adjustments continuing, so I foresee this connecting with a stable phase very soon.Relative Props: The prospective intro of conditional props, as suggested in this particular issue, could give more meaningful and versatile TypeScript support for components.Vue Hub Data Loaders: The dialogue bordering Vue hub records loaders, as found in this particular RFC, shows an attempt to simplify records fetching and transmitting in Vue uses.Nuxt.Nuxt 3 has been out of beta for a year now and it is actually pay attention to the total pile has produced it a go-to device for lots of Vue.js programmers. It is actually been actually releasing brand-new features this year at a break-neck speed consisting of:.